Frequently Asked Questions
🚇 🗺️ Getting There
Puxton Marsh Nature Reserve is conveniently located near a retail park, making it accessible by car. Public transport options might be limited, so checking local bus routes is advisable.
While specific parking details for the nature reserve itself aren't widely publicized, its proximity to a retail park suggests potential parking options nearby. It's best to check local signage upon arrival.
Yes, cycling is a great way to reach Puxton Marsh, especially given its location near canals and walking paths. You can enjoy a scenic ride and then explore the reserve on foot.
🎫 🎫 Tickets & Entry
Puxton Marsh Nature Reserve is a public access area, and typically, there are no admission fees. It's a free-to-enter nature reserve for everyone to enjoy.
As an open nature reserve, Puxton Marsh is generally accessible during daylight hours. There are no set opening or closing times, allowing for flexible visits.
The reserve is described as a place for gentle walks, and while some paths might be accessible, it's advisable to check locally for specific wheelchair accessibility information.
🎫 🧭 Onsite Experience
Puxton Marsh is a designated SSSI, meaning it's important for wildlife. Expect to see various bird species, especially near the river and canal. It's a great spot for birdwatching.
Yes, you can bring your dog, but it's crucial to keep them on a lead at all times to protect the sensitive wildlife and nesting birds.
The tranquil riverside and canal views, along with potential wildlife sightings, make Puxton Marsh a lovely spot for nature photography, especially during the softer light of morning or late afternoon.
Puxton Marsh is a smaller nature reserve, so a leisurely walk around its paths can typically be completed within an hour or so, depending on how long you stop to enjoy the scenery.
🍽️ 🍽️ Food & Dining
Puxton Marsh Nature Reserve itself does not have on-site food facilities. However, its proximity to a retail park means there are likely dining options available nearby.
Picnicking is generally permitted in nature reserves, but it's important to be mindful of the environment. Pack out everything you pack in to keep the area clean.
